Mariachi added to Representative List of Cultural Heritage
In 2011, UNESCO officially added the mariachi tradition to its Representative List of Intangible Cultural Heritages in Need of Safeguarding. According to this declaration, the mariachi is a living heritage that provides a sense of identity to its community. By recognizing the mariachi as a fundamental element of Mexican culture, UNESCO attempts to achieve greater protection for this tradition through worldwide awareness. Since this designation, the Mexican government has given more official support to mariachi music than ever before.
